The Dark Cube: Prevalence of Malevolent Character Profiles

Abstract

The Dark Character Cube is a model of malevolent character theoretically based on Cloninger’s biopsychosocial model of personality and in the assumption of a ternary structure of malevolent character: Machiavellianism, narcissism, and Psychopathy. This study presents the prevalence of eight dark profiles in a culturally diverse sample of 18,088 individuals.
